Step-by-Step Car Window Damage Correction Process


Standard windshield repair process begins with a detailed contaminant wipe of the damaged area. A trained specialist then attaches a repair bridge over the crack. Using accuracy, they inject a high-clarity adhesive into the space to displace air. After hardening, the surface is leveled for maximum windshield clarity after repair.


  • Clean the crack site

  • Attach the vacuum fixture

  • Dispense resin into the chip

  • Harden and smooth the fixed site


Sealant Bonding System


Resin injection is the core step in crack restoration. The bonding agent must match the optical properties of the original glass. Various polymers are used based on crack depth. Once injected, the compound is hardened using a ultraviolet light, creating a strong bond. This restores the AS1 safety rating of the windshield.

Chip Size and Restoration Eligibility


Depth is the primary factor in determining whether a fracture can be repaired. Generally, breaks shorter than 6 inches are acceptable. Multi-branch cracks typically need a new windshield replacement. A certified installer performs a safety inspection to decide if UV curing is appropriate. When in doubt, prompt treatment can prevent small cracks from spreading.

Placement of Damage and Its Effect


The position of the fracture greatly look at these guys influences restoration options. Fractures in the driver’s line of sight may be mendable but could distort visibility. Damage near the edge is often not safe to mend due to risk of spreading. Additionally, chips near camera mounts may require glass calibration to protect full functionality.
